According to Chamatkar Chintamani

When Mercury is benefic in the Twelfth house not posited as the ruler of 6th, 8th house, learned Brahmins or priestly class or spiritual scholars are frequently seen visiting the native’s residence.Such a person is religious, compassionate, charitable, and inclined toward renunciation. He becomes knowledgeable in mechanical sciences as well as occult disciplines such as mantra, tantra, and mystical sciences. Success is often attained through foreign lands or distant journeys. 

The native spends wealth on religious and charitable causes and is philanthropic by nature, though also eccentric. Due to this eccentric disposition, sudden and impulsive expenditure of money is observed. The mind often oscillates between generosity and erratic decision-making.

When Mercury is malefic in this house, the native becomes greedy for wealth or for illicit relationships with other women, keeps company with low-minded people, trusts others blindly and suffers deception repeatedly. The mind remains restless, anxious, and burdened with sorrow. When Mercury is severely afflicted, the native experiences intense mental distress and repeated betrayals.

A malefic Mercury here produces a fickle-minded, impulsive individual who destroys wealth through careless actions. Cash money is excessively spent without foresight. With further affliction, the native becomes morally degraded, mentally disturbed, angry, quarrelsome, lethargic, and unstable. In extreme cases, there is even a fear of insanity.

Foreign travel proves harmful for such natives, and they may lose everything through gambling, speculation, or betting. Business ventures are unsuitable; salaried employment is comparatively safer. In cases of extreme affliction, the native becomes self-indulgent, tormented by sensual desires, constantly anxious, and dissatisfied due to impure thoughts. Even after marriage, the native tends to pursue other women, leading to marital discord and domestic suffering.


Mercury in the Twelfth House and the Question of Liberation


When Mercury occupies the twelfth house as the ruler of an angular or trine house, or is placed in its own sign Virgo, and when the ninth-house lord and Ketu (dragon’s tail) are both auspicious, it is often observed that such natives pass away at a sacred or spiritually significant place. After death, they are believed to attain a higher spiritual realm associated with divine consciousness and ultimate liberation—traditionally described in Indic cosmology as Vishnu-loka or Goloka, realms symbolizing divine proximity and freedom from material bondage.

Insight from Saravali

If Mercury is malefic in the Twelfth House, the native becomes lazy and faces humiliation in life. Paradoxically, he may still be a good speaker and learned, yet his conduct oscillates between compassion and cruelty, leaving him internally conflicted and socially troubled.


Insight from Phaladeepika

When Mercury is weak in the Twelfth House, the native becomes poor, helpless, lazy, and cruel by temperament. He lacks proper education and is compelled to endure repeated humiliation throughout life.


Insight from Brihat Jataka

Brihat Jataka indicates that Mercury placed in the Twelfth House inclines the intellect toward secrecy, isolation, and expenditures connected with learning, writing, or foreign residence. When afflicted, intellectual energy dissipates into anxiety, loss, and mental exhaustion.


Insight from Jataka Parijata

Jataka Parijata states that Mercury in the Twelfth House gives results related to hidden knowledge, confidential speech, and losses arising from poor judgment. Benefic strength leads toward spiritual wisdom, while affliction causes moral deviation and mental instability.


Insight from Kundali Kalpataru

According to Kundali Kalpataru, a strong Mercury here gives mastery over subtle sciences and the ability to function efficiently behind the scenes. An afflicted Mercury causes secret enemies, wasteful habits, and loss of reputation through careless speech.


Insight from Sarvartha Chintamani

Sarvartha Chintamani emphasizes that Mercury in the Twelfth House governs expenses connected with intellect, communication, and travel. When auspicious, these expenses lead to spiritual elevation; when inauspicious, they lead to depletion and regret.


Insight from Jaimini Sutras

Jaimini astrology associates this placement with withdrawal of intellect from worldly expression. A benefic Mercury redirects intelligence toward inner exploration and foreign associations, while a malefic Mercury results in escapism and self-destructive tendencies.


Zodiac-wise Effects of Mercury in the 12th House

In fire signs, Mercury here channels expenditure toward spiritual travel and philosophical inquiry, though impulsive losses may occur if afflicted.
In earth signs, losses arise through practical miscalculations, but benefic strength can give disciplined service in foreign lands.
In air signs, the native becomes mentally restless, with expenses through communication, writing, or networking abroad.
In water signs, emotional confusion, secret fears, and psychological burdens dominate unless Mercury is strong and well-supported.
